CRAMER, John G(leason), Jr. American, b. 1934. Genres: Physics. Career: Indiana University, Bloomington, postdoctoral fellow, 1961-63, assistant professor, 1963-64; University of Washington, Seattle, assistant professor, 1964-68, associate professor, 1968-74, professor, 1974-, director of nuclear physics lab, 1983-90. West German Bundesministerium and University of Munich, guest professor, 1971-72; Los Alamos Meson Physics Facility and Los Alamos National Laboratory, member program advisory committee, 1976-78, National Superconducting Cyclotron Lab., 1983-87; University of British Columbia, TRIUMF, 1985-88; Lawrence Berkeley Lab., CA, program advisor-consultant, 1979-82; CERN Experiments NA 35 and NA 49, 1991-; Hahn-Meitner Institute, Berlin, guest professor, 1982-83; Max-Planck-Institute fuer Physik, Munich, Germany, guest professor, 1994-95. Publications: Twistor, 1989; Einstein's Bridge, 1997. Contributor to physics and popular periodicals. Address: University of Washington, Department of Physics, Box 351560, Seattle, WA 98195, U.S.A.
